A few years ago the wife bought this really neat spatula that we both like. Seems like everytime we want it though its in the dishwasher. Then the wife said something tonight about saying how much she liked it but wished it was like half as wide and I thought to myself, 'you know, thats a good idea'
so off I went to the shop and pulled out some .070 thick titanium and started playing. Haven't used it yet but I think this will be pretty nice actually.
I'm wondering how it will hold up in the dishwasher though. I think the ti will do fine. I'm not sure about the orange G10 but we'll find out. I selected some of that .080 thickness textured G10 I got from Halpern a while back to give this one some good grippiness and hopefully keep it from getting as hot as the original. You can see the original here in the last shot. Not having the tools to make the bend in the same spot I was forced to make a new one where I was able to bend it. For the purpose its supposed to serve I'm not thinking thats going to add or restrict it at all though. Guess I'll know first time I get to use it.
